Ticket #4471 — Vault locked during blue-green deploy of billing worker

Hey support folks — during the blue/green cutover of the Tollgrim billing worker on the Fenwick cluster, the green side couldn't read its secrets because the Cobblevault sealed itself after three bad token attempts. Blue is still serving, so customers are fine, but we can't finish the cutover until the vault is unsealed. Ops signed off on manual recovery for this one instance. Unseal it with the recovery passphrase below.

strongbox words: druiel-frador-brieth-druys-fenys-zorwyn-zorael

## Building Access — Turnstile Upgrade

The ground-floor turnstiles at Copperfield House were replaced last month with Veristile units. New starters should note that the old tap-and-wait readers are gone; the new sensors read your badge from roughly ten centimetres, so a quick hover is enough. One person per lane — the units alarm on tailgating. If your badge hasn't been activated yet, use the side gate by Reception and enter the temporary code below.

staff pass of fajof-fawif = bdg-ES-2

### Step 4: Stabilize the integration tests

Heads up: the Tollgate payments suite is flaky mostly because tests share one sandbox ledger. Before migrating, give each test run its own namespace and bump the settlement poll timeout — the old default is way too tight. Once that's in place, reruns should drop to near zero. The test harness picks up these configuration values at startup.

config for hahip-yajep:
holix:
  log_level: error
  metrics_host: metrics.holix.qorvellabs.internal
  pin: 9600
  pool_size: 8

## Build Provenance: lexscrape.py

The translation-string extraction script for the Pindlewort app now runs inside the hermetic build stage rather than as a pre-commit hook. Each run records the source commit, locale manifest hash, and extractor version, so translators on the Quillhaven team can trace any string back to its origin file. Output catalogs are reproducible byte-for-byte across runners. The provenance record for the most recent extraction is attached below.

session token of kagup-hahaf = htk3_2b8